How to vet Pre-Foreclosure status for tenant's sake

Tenant inquiring about rental they are living in but, the owner not sharing much information about possible foreclosure.  How does the tenant find out if property is in pre-foreclosure?  What should tenant do?  The tenant only has 3 months left on lease and will not renew.  Truila send email status that the property in pre-foreclosure.  How does one vet that?

Legal notices are typically run in the Friday edition of the Athens-Banner Herald. 

They also post them online at http://onlineathens.com/classifieds under the Legals section.
